The former Minister of Gender, Children and Social Protection, Nana Oye Lithur, received a special mother of distinction award at Citi FM’s ‘Mama’s Day of Honour.’
The programme which was held at the Labadi Beach Hotel was to celebrate mothers for their unflinching love and care for the children.
Presenting the award to Nana Oye, the Director of News Programming at Citi FM said the winner was a human rights activist, a mother who has through her regular job has imparted on her children and society at large.
‘Mama’s Day of Honour’ is an annual programme organised by Citi FM to celebrate mothers on Mothers’ Day.
The mothers and other guests enjoyed quality music, food and other forms of entertainment. The Dromo Naa band and a new sensation, Nene Narh took turns to thrill patrons.
There were Karaoke, quiz and an award session for the remarkable mothers who were honoured by their children today.
Masters of Ceremony for the programme were Kojo Agyemang and AJ Sarpong of Citi TV and Citi FM.
‘Mama’s Day of Honour’ was sponsored by Nallem Clothing, Orca Decor and Amarula.
